Causes of the Ramen Noodle Recall
There are several reasons that can trigger a food recall, especially in processed foods like ramen noodles. Common causes include:
- Contamination with harmful bacteria (e.g., Salmonella, E. coli)
- Presence of undeclared allergens (e.g., soy, gluten)
- Mislabeling of ingredients
- Foreign contaminants (e.g., plastic, metal)

How to Check Your Products for the Recall
To determine if your ramen noodles are part of the recall, follow these steps:
- Locate the product packaging.
- Check the product code and expiration date against the FDA recall list.
- If your product matches the recalled items, do not consume it.
What to Do If You Have Recalled Products
If you find that you have purchased any of the recalled ramen noodle products, take the following actions:
- Do not eat the product.
- Return the product to the place of purchase for a refund.
- Dispose of the product safely to prevent accidental consumption.
